01 -
Heat a skillet over medium heat and cook the ground beef until fully browned with no pink remaining. Drain excess grease carefully.
02 -
Add Cajun seasoning and garlic powder to the cooked beef, stirring well to coat evenly. Allow to cool slightly before mixing.
03 -
Transfer the seasoned beef to a large mixing bowl. Add shredded cheddar, chopped green onions, and shredded carrots. Stir gently until fully combined.
04 -
Place one egg roll wrapper flat on a clean surface oriented as a diamond shape with a corner pointing towards you.
05 -
Spoon 2 to 3 tablespoons of filling near the center of the wrapper, slightly closer to the bottom corner for easier wrapping.
06 -
Fold the bottom corner over the filling, then fold in both sides tightly to encase the mixture. Roll the wrapper upward to form a tight cylinder.
07 -
Dab water along the top corner and press firmly to seal the wrapper securely and prevent opening during frying.
08 -
Pour vegetable oil into a deep skillet or pot to approximately 2 inches depth. Heat oil to 350°F (175°C) using a thermometer for accuracy.
09 -
Place egg rolls carefully into hot oil in small batches to avoid sticking. Fry for 3 to 4 minutes, turning occasionally until golden brown and crispy.
10 -
Remove egg rolls with a slotted spoon and place on paper towels to absorb excess oil. Serve immediately with preferred dipping sauce.
